+#include "content/test/cpp_binding_example.h"
+
+#include <stdio.h>
+
+#include "base/bind.h"
+#include "base/bind_helpers.h"
+
+using webkit_glue::CppArgumentList;
+using webkit_glue::CppBoundClass;
+using webkit_glue::CppVariant;
+
+namespace content {
+
+namespace {
+
+class PropertyCallbackExample : public CppBoundClass::PropertyCallback {
+ public:
+ virtual bool GetValue(CppVariant* value) OVERRIDE {
+ value->Set(value_);
+ return true;
+ }
+
+ virtual bool SetValue(const CppVariant& value) OVERRIDE {
+ value_.Set(value);
+ return true;
+ }
+
+ private:
+ CppVariant value_;
+};
+
+} // namespace
+
+CppBindingExample::CppBindingExample() {
+ // Map properties. It's recommended, but not required, that the JavaScript
+ // names (used as the keys in this map) match the names of the member
+ // variables exposed through those names.
+ BindProperty("my_value", &my_value);
+ BindProperty("my_other_value", &my_other_value);
+
+ // Bind property with a callback.
+ BindProperty("my_value_with_callback", new PropertyCallbackExample());
+ // Bind property with a getter callback.
+ BindGetterCallback("same", base::Bind(&CppBindingExample::same,
+ base::Unretained(this)));
+
+ // Map methods. See comment above about names.
+ BindCallback("echoValue", base::Bind(&CppBindingExample::echoValue,
+ base::Unretained(this)));
+ BindCallback("echoType", base::Bind(&CppBindingExample::echoType,
+ base::Unretained(this)));
+ BindCallback("plus", base::Bind(&CppBindingExample::plus,
+ base::Unretained(this)));
+
+ // The fallback method is called when a nonexistent method is called on an
+ // object. If none is specified, calling a nonexistent method causes an
+ // exception to be thrown and the JavaScript execution is stopped.
+ BindFallbackCallback(base::Bind(&CppBindingExample::fallbackMethod,
+ base::Unretained(this)));
+
+ my_value.Set(10);
+ my_other_value.Set("Reinitialized!");
+}

+void CppBindingExample::echoValue(const CppArgumentList& args,
+ CppVariant* result) {
+ if (args.size() < 1) {
+ result->SetNull();
+ return;
+ }
+ result->Set(args[0]);
+}
+
+void CppBindingExample::echoType(const CppArgumentList& args,
+ CppVariant* result) {
+ if (args.size() < 1) {
+ result->SetNull();
+ return;
+ }
+ // Note that if args[0] is a string, the following assignment implicitly
+ // makes a copy of that string, which may have an undesirable impact on
+ // performance.
+ CppVariant arg1 = args[0];
+ if (arg1.isBool())
+ result->Set(true);
+ else if (arg1.isInt32())
+ result->Set(7);
+ else if (arg1.isDouble())
+ result->Set(3.14159);
+ else if (arg1.isString())
+ result->Set("Success!");
+}
+
+void CppBindingExample::plus(const CppArgumentList& args,
+ CppVariant* result) {
+ if (args.size() < 2) {
+ result->SetNull();
+ return;
+ }
+
+ CppVariant arg1 = args[0];
+ CppVariant arg2 = args[1];
+
+ if (!arg1.isNumber() || !arg2.isNumber()) {
+ result->SetNull();
+ return;
+ }
+
+ // The value of a CppVariant may be read directly from its NPVariant struct.
+ // (However, it should only be set using one of the Set() functions.)
+ double sum = 0.;
+ if (arg1.isDouble())
+ sum += arg1.value.doubleValue;
+ else if (arg1.isInt32())
+ sum += arg1.value.intValue;
+
+ if (arg2.isDouble())
+ sum += arg2.value.doubleValue;
+ else if (arg2.isInt32())
+ sum += arg2.value.intValue;
+
+ result->Set(sum);
+}
+
+void CppBindingExample::same(CppVariant* result) {
+ result->Set(42);
+}
+
+void CppBindingExample::fallbackMethod(const CppArgumentList& args,
+ CppVariant* result) {
+ printf("Error: unknown JavaScript method invoked.\n");
+}
+
+} // namespace content
